New York vs Los Angeles Final: 11-5 - Recap

New York pitchers gave up 2 home runs to Shohei Ohtani but still escaped with a 11-5 victory on Tuesday at Yankee Stadium.

New York was favored by -152 and came through for bettors backing them. The game went OVER the consensus closing total of 10.

New York got 5.1 innings from Jameson Taillon, who gave up 5 earned runs on 9 hits, while striking out 4. Jameson Taillon earned the victory, while the Yankees got 2 RBIs from Gary Sanchez in the win.

Los Angeles got a 1.1-inning outing from Jose Quintana in the loss. He gave up 0 earned runs, 0 walks and 2 hits in his time on the mound, while Jose Iglesias had 3 hits in the loss for the Angels.

New York enjoyed an edge at the plate with a 11-10 advantage in hits.
